3.Zinc has an atomic number of 30 and a mass number of 65, how many neutrons does it have?

30
65
35
95

Answer:

35

Step-by-step explanation:

Given parameters:

Atomic number of zinc = 30

Mass number of zinc = 65

Unknown

Number of neutrons = ?

Solution:

The mass number of an atom is the sum of its protons and neutrons;

Mass number = Protons + neutrons

Atomic number is the number of protons in an atom;

Atomic number = Protons

So;

Mass number = Atomic number + Neutrons

Neutrons = Mass number - Atomic number

Neutrons = 65 - 30 = 35

The number of neutrons in the atom is 35
